Soil & Foundation: The Critical First Step
Many homeowners focus on the visible concrete surface but overlook the foundation beneath, which is where most sidewalk and walkway failures begin.
Base Preparation & Compaction
A 4-inch compacted gravel base is non-negotiable for sidewalks and walkways, especially in Carlsbad's coastal neighborhoods where sandy soils and well-draining conditions can mask compaction problems until settling occurs. Compaction must be done in 2-inch lifts to 95% density. Poor compaction is the #1 cause of slab settlement and cracking. You cannot fix a bad base with thicker concrete—the foundation must be right from the start.
In areas like Rancho Carrillo and inland neighborhoods near The Crossings, where terrain is more variable and some lots are sloped, extra grading and drainage planning may be necessary before concrete is poured. Hillside properties sometimes require stepped walkways or retaining walls in addition to the flatwork itself.
Drainage & Sulfate-Bearing Soils
Carlsbad's coastal properties typically drain well due to sandy soil composition, which is advantageous. However, inland neighborhoods in areas like Calavera Hills or near College Boulevard can have pockets of clay-based soils or poorly draining conditions. When drainage is compromised, moisture accumulates beneath the slab, leading to expansion, heaving, and surface cracking over time.
Additionally, some soils in the San Diego region contain sulfates that chemically attack concrete and weaken it from below. If soil testing indicates sulfate presence, the concrete mix must use Type II or Type V cement—standard concrete without this specification will deteriorate faster. Your concrete contractor should always perform or review soil testing before finalizing a mix design.
Control Joints: Preventing Random Cracking
Concrete expands and contracts with temperature changes. Without proper control joints, this stress releases as random cracks across the surface. For sidewalks and walkways, control joint tooling prevents these unsightly failures and directs any minor movement to planned, straight lines.
Control Joint Spacing: Space control joints at intervals no greater than 2–3 times the slab thickness in feet. For a standard 4-inch sidewalk slab, that means control joints every 8–12 feet maximum. Joints should be at least 1/4 the slab depth (roughly 1 inch deep for a 4-inch slab) and placed within 6–12 hours of finishing, before random cracks have a chance to form.
In Carlsbad, where afternoon breezes accelerate surface drying, timing is important. A contractor must monitor curing conditions closely during the critical window and apply control joints at the right moment—too early and the saw or tool may not cut cleanly; too late and random cracks may already be forming. Proper curing compounds also help slow surface drying on hot, windy days, reducing the risk of crazing or shrinkage cracking.
Curing & Salt Air Exposure
Carlsbad's marine environment poses a specific durability challenge. Salt air corrodes reinforcement steel and accelerates surface wear and staining on unsealed concrete. Most professionals recommend applying a high-quality sealer suited for marine exposure after the concrete has fully cured (typically 28 days).
The curing process itself can be affected by Carlsbad's seasonal moisture patterns. The marine layer that rolls in during May and June slows surface evaporation, which can actually be beneficial for curing—moisture helps concrete achieve full strength. However, if finishing work is rushed or timing is off, excess surface moisture can trap and cause blotchy discoloration. Experienced contractors plan pours to take advantage of dry windows and use curing compounds strategically when weather is unpredictable.
Design & Aesthetic Considerations
In master-planned communities throughout Carlsbad—from La Costa to Aviara to Bressi Ranch—sidewalk and walkway aesthetics are governed by community design standards. Mediterranean and Spanish Colonial Revival architecture, dominant in these neighborhoods, often pairs well with stamped concrete or exposed-aggregate finishes that echo natural stone or clay tile patterns.
If you're replacing an existing walkway or adding new concrete to a property in an HOA-governed community, matching the existing color, finish, and joint pattern is often a requirement. Your contractor should obtain community guidelines and, when necessary, provide samples to the HOA for approval before the pour. This coordination prevents costly rework and ensures compliance.
In Olde Carlsbad and the Village neighborhoods near the coast, where mature trees line narrow streets and properties are smaller, accessibility and drainage considerations come into play. Root systems from established landscaping can shift concrete, and tight spaces may require smaller equipment or hand finishing techniques. A walkway contractor should evaluate tree placement and consider root barriers if needed.
Repairs & Resurfacing
Existing sidewalks and walkways in Carlsbad often show wear from years of salt air exposure, root damage, or settlement. Spalling, staining, and surface roughness are common issues. Depending on damage severity, concrete resurfacing or overlay systems can restore functionality and appearance without full replacement. For more extensive failure—where the slab has settled unevenly or structural cracks are present—removal and replacement may be the most durable long-term solution.
